[quote name='dEvAnGeL']so....has anyone pick this up? im looking for input on how mass effect 1 runs on ps3[/QUOTE]

Visually I feel as though it is running much better than it did when I played it years ago on 360. The frame rate still drops, but not nearly as much. There are still some hiccups in the visuals during cut scenes, but they seem better, and I may be crazy, but the textures seem much better. Unfortunately, the loading times still suck, and when it auto saves the game pauses, but those were issues on the 360 as well, and basically that was just left untouched. I would call it a slightly superior version to the 360 version. If you have never played ME1, but you have played ME2 or ME3 on the PS3 you will probably feel like the game is clunky, but it is simply a lazy port. I'm not sure what the PS3 version has but im sure they're skipping out on some stuff. Hell from the official page:

On PC, Mass Effect will include Bring Down the Sky and Pinnacle Station on disk. For Mass Effect 2, Cerberus Network will be included which features Zaeed – The Price of Revenge, The Firewalker Pack, Cerberus Assault Gear, Arc Projector heavy weapon, and Normandy Crash site mission. For Mass Effect 3, Online Pass will be included granting players access to co-op multiplayer. On Xbox 360, Bring Down the Sky and Pinnacle Station are not included, however they are available as stand-alone downloads through Xbox LIVE. For Mass Effect 2, Cerberus Network will be included and Online Pass will be included for Mass Effect 3. Information on PlayStation 3 DLC will be available at a later date.

Anywho, DLC for PS3 for anyone who doesn't know.
Bring Down the Sky (on-disc)
Cerberus Network
Kasumi - Stolen Memory (on-disc)
Overlord (on-disc)
Lair of the Shadow Broker (on-disc)
Mass Effect 3 Online Pass
